West Mifflin is a borough located in Allegheny County, Pennsylvania. West Mifflin has a 2025 population of 18,483. West Mifflin is currently declining at a rate of -1.16% annually and its population has decreased by -5.53%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 19,565 in 2020.

The average household income in West Mifflin is $82,130 with a poverty rate of 11.85%. The median age in West Mifflin is 44.7 years: 41.3 years for males, and 48.9 years for females.

The racial composition of West Mifflin includes 81.92% White, 10.07% Black or African American, and smaller percentages for Asian, other race, Native American,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ander and multiracial populations.

West Mifflin's average per capita income is $50,195. Household income levels show a median of $70,335. The poverty rate stands at 11.85%.

Families: A family includes the owner or renter of the home along with everyone related to them - whether through birth, marriage, or adoption. This includes relatives like spouses, children, parents, siblings, grandparents, and any other family members.
Households: A household includes all the people who occupy a housing unit (such as a house or apartment) as their usual place of residence.
Non Families: A nonfamily household is either someone living alone or when the owner/renter lives with people they aren't related to, like roommates.
